For anyone living in Ireland I have found an alternative to flying via Gatwick.

Dublin to Frankfurt - Lufthansa

Frankfurt to Hurghada - Condor

Condor fly on mondays and thursdays and I have discovered if you go on a thurs the flight leaves at 1405, so on overnight stay. On the way back, if you come back on a Monday, the flight lands at 1705 and there is a flight to dublin at 2125 so once again no overnight stay.

Prices do vary a lot, here are some of the best deals I have found so far:

03 apr - 21 apr for £378 each

24 jul - 04 aug for £440 each

24 jul to 11 aug for £455 each

Hope this helps

Here's the breakdown of prices for those dates for one person:

Dublin to frankfurt - £132 return

Frankfurt to hurghada - 379 euro return

So £416 per person return.

Anyone who lives in Ireland (North or South) are completely stuck because we have to fly to one of the mainland airports first, try and get the flight times to tie in and then fly on to hurghada. The connecting flight can cost anything up to £100 each!!!!

The prices I quoted might seem expensive to someone who lives near either Manchester or Gatwick but it's not for us, as we can get good connecting flights in the german airports and not spend hours on end in the airport (as we had to last time in gatwick).

Hopefully this will change in the near future but at the moment you can only fly from Dublin to Sharm on a package deal.
